Women's Water Polo | January 28, 2017
SEASIDE, Calif. — The Cal State Monterey Bay women's water polo team battled Santa Clara University on Saturday afternoon at the Otter Tank and showed that they were able to fight back.
The Otters kept it close in the first half, trailing 6-4. However, CSUMB allowed the Broncos to score 4 goals out of intermission, giving the Otters a 4-score deficit to try and overcome. CSUMB was able to get within one goal at a 10-9 score, but
Marisa Lovos' (Tualatin HS) two scores in the fourth quarter would prove not enough. Santa Clara scored to break the Otter momentum, holding on to beat CSUMB 11-9.
Morgan Fain (Mt. Whitney HS) had a solid defense game in the cage, recording 10 saves.
THE GAME WAS STATISTICALLY OVER WHEN… After a Bronco goal made it 11-9 with 1:41 left. While CSUMB did attempt four more shots before the end of the game, none of them found the back of the net.
